The 3 Peaks Resort and Beach Club is the finest non-smoking, pet friendly, family resort in South Lake Tahoe. We offer a true mountain vacation experience. Our hotel is just a short walk to private beach, casinos, heavenly gondola and golf courses. There is free wireless internet in all guest rooms. Please note our pool will be closed for the winter season starting on 10/26/09. It will re-open in June 2010.

All room rates are based on double occupancy. There is a charge for children 12 years old and older.

Pets are welcome for a charge of $20 per pet, per night - maximum of two per room.

Note: A 4% resort fee will be levied at time of check-in.

Parlor Suite 1 Bedroom

Deluxe one bedroom suite with 1 queen bed. Includes full kitchen, living room, in room safe, fireplace and full size sofa bed. Some rooms have balconies, shower/tub combo. Room has two TV's and DVD. Based on double occupancy.

Deluxe Double/Double

Newly renovated guest room with two double beds. All rooms have air conditioner, in room safe, a color TV, coffee maker, alarm clock and tub/shower combo. Based on double occupancy.

Townhome 2 Bedroom

Deluxe two-bedroom suite with 1 king and 1 queen bed. Large living area with fireplace and sofa bed. Full kitchen and large bathroom some with soaking tub for two. Other amenities include a balcony, in room safe, three TV's, and alarm clock. Based on quad occupancy.

Poolside Suite

Our lavish Poolside Suite is where natural and organic mountain materials meet the very best of urban design. Your room comes complete with high quality linens, pillow top mattresses, granite shower surrounds, whirlpool tub, flat screen LCD TV, A/C, ceiling fan, and private patio with pool access. These rooms are for the adventurous spirit! All Poolside suites are located on the main pool patio.

Deluxe King

Newly renovated guest room with one king bed. All rooms have air condtioner, in room safe, a color TV, coffee maker, alarm clock and tub/shower combo. Based on double occupancy.

Junior Suite

Deluxe mini suite with king bed in bedroom, living room area with sofa sleeper, in room safe, coffee maker, microwave & refrigerator, shower & tub combo, some with balcony.

Just in town for a quick ski trip. The hotel is about 4 blocks from the gondola which is fine walking distance for me. ... There are a few restaurants that are decent in the Heavenly Village that are walking distance too. We stayed in a deluxe double. The word deluxe doesn't really mean deluxe. The room just had a few features that were recently refinished. The whole room had been freshly repainted and wood refinished. The bathroom looked repainted and the shower looked new. The beds were 90s looking doubles but the mattresses were new. The furniture was rustic looking and the drawers were broken but it was well cleaned. The carpet was also fairly new. The whole room was wood, even the ceiling, but it looked newly refinished. Pretty small, but for just my Dad and I it was plenty of space. We were happy to find a fridge too. For the price, this place is hard to beat. Dirt cheap, and very decent accomodations. One caveat though, the walls were pretty thin. We had a few rowdy guests above us and we could hear everything they said as well as the adjacent rooms' television.
